Davis, Hugh

Davis, Hugh
Professor, English | Chair, Department of Humanities
Phone: 706-778-8500 x1271
Email: hdavis@piedmont.edu
Campus:
Demorest
Office:
Arrendale Library, 106
Education:
PhD, Twentieth-Century American & British Literature, University of Tennessee MA, English, University of Alabama BA, English & Classical Languages, Belhaven College
Publications:
Books:
 The Making of James Agee. University of Tennessee Press, 2008.
Editor, The Works of James Agee, Volume 10: Letters. University of Tennessee Press, forthcoming 2026.
Editor, The Works of James Agee, Volume 3: Let Us Now Praise Famous Men. University of Tennessee Press, 2015.
Editor, with Michael A. Lofaro, James Agee Rediscovered: The Journals of Let Us Now Praise Famous Men and Other New Manuscripts. University of Tennessee Press, 2005.
Articles:
“The Nose Knows: Olfaction and Detection in ‘The Illustrious Client’ and The Sign of Four,” Studies in the Literary Imagination: Special Issue on Knowledge and Power in the Worlds of Sherlock Holmes 28.1 (forthcoming Spring 2026).
“The Autonomous Eye in Alfred Hitchcock’s The Blind Man,” in Personified Body Parts in Cinema, Literature, and Visual Culture. Ed. Gilad Padva and Yair Koren-Maimon. London: Routledge, 2025.
‘Tidmore and the Negro’: An Unpublished Chapter from Let Us Now Praise Famous Men,” in James Agee in Context: New Literary, Cultural, and Historical Essays. Ed. Michael A. Lofaro. Knoxville: University of Tennessee Press, 2022.
“Roman Virtus and Machiavellian Virtú in Francis Ford Coppola’s The Godfather,” Studies in Popular Culture” 42.2 (Spring 2020): 92–111.
“‘Monkey Meat’ and Metaphor in Shohei Ooka’s Fires on the Plain,” Exchanges: Special Issue on Literal and Metaphorical Cannibalism across Disciplines 7.2 (Winter 2020): 200–214.
“‘As If Admonished from Another World’: Wordsworth’s Prelude, Schopenhauer, and Let Us Now Praise Famous Men,” in Let Us Now Praise Famous Men at 75: Anniversary Essays. Ed. Michael A. Lofaro. Knoxville: University of Tennessee Press, 2017. 95–112.
“‘Some Are Born to Endless Night’: The Blakean Vision of Jim Jarmusch’s Dead Man,” in Verse, Voice, and Vision: Poetry and the Cinema. Ed. Marlisa Santos. New York: Scarecrow Press, 2013. 81–94.
“‘Drinking at Wells Sunk beneath Privies’: Agee and Surrealism,” in Agee Agonistes: Essays on the Life, Legend, and Works of James Agee. Ed. Michael A. Lofaro. Knoxville: University of Tennessee Press, 2007. 85–104.
“‘How Do You Sniff?’: Havelock Ellis and Olfactory Imagery in ‘Nausicaa,’” James Joyce Quarterly 41.3 (Spring 2004): 421–40.
“‘She Rock’: A ‘New’ Story by Zora Neale Hurston,’” Zora Neale Hurston Forum 18 (2004): 14–20.
“Allusive Resonance in the Woodcut to Spenser’s Aprill,” in Renaissance Papers 2000. Ed. M. Thomas Hester. Rochester, NY: Camden House, 2000. 25–40.
